Join Jay Forry and Noel Manning weekly as they talk movies!

Noel is a charter member of the Broadcast Film Critics Association and hosts a weekly webcast (“Box Office Briefs”) for WGWG and two weekly radio shows dedicated to the world of film. Noel is also an adjunct professor of film studies at Gardner-Webb University.
